Originally Posted by jjurva
Thanks for your input and i got the number F26YRA30462 so since it has a y as the fourth character it has a 360 right?
Your truck left the factory with a 360 2bbl engine, but in the 35+ years since it could have been changed.
Your VIN decodes as:
F26=F250 4WD pickup
Y=360 cu in 2bbl V8 engine
R=San Jose, CA assy plant.
A30462=1976 Sequential serial number

1968/76: The only V8 offered with 4WD (as an option) was the 360 2V. 390's were not factory installed with 4WD.

1968/74: The 240 I-6 was standard equipment, the 300 I-6 & 360 2V were optional. 1975/76: The 300 I-6 was standard equipment, the 360 2V was optional.

On sale day, 360 engines magically become 390's! The 360/390 block is the same, as the bore is the same (4.05").

The stroke is different: 360: 3.50" / 390: 3.78."

1974 was the first year that FoMoCo offered a 4V with the 390 (optional) in F100/350's. The 390 4V VIN engine code is an M.

360/390: Peeps usually swap in a 4V carb and manifold from a 1965/70 390/428 Passenger Car.

1963/80: The Warranty Plate is located on the left door face below the latch, but...

Peeps replaced damaged left doors with used doors. 99% of the time, they did not install the original Warranty Plate on the replaced door.

So...compare the VIN on the registration with the VIN on the Warranty Plate to confirm if they match.
